Types of cookies

We may use essential cookies for basic operation, authentication cookies for sign-in, security cookies to reduce abuse, preference cookies for choices such as language or market, and analytics cookies to understand service performance.

Checkout and third parties

WooCommerce and approved payment providers may set essential checkout, cart, fraud-prevention, and payment cookies. YouTube embeds and other third-party services may set cookies under their own policies when loaded or used.

Controls and retention

Browser settings can block or delete cookies, although disabling essential cookies may prevent sign-in or checkout. Retention varies by purpose: session data may expire when the browser closes, while preferences and security records may last longer.
